Synopsis "It's Never Quite What You Think (in English)"

It's Never Quite What You Think In mothering adopted four- and six-year-old daughters from a foreign country, the searing heartbreak of broken dreams compelled me to evaluate the layers of mass consciousness and societal conditioning about what everyone believes love is and what love should do. Acquiring self-knowledge is demonstrated as the way to release ancient beliefs and fears that perpetuate guilt, self-sacrificing, superstition, or long-term suffering. This includes any handed-down text that promotes dependency on a force other than the God Mind mastery within each of us to create our own reality. My own stumbles in parenting transform themselves into steps of liberation as my story evolves from the "taboo" of a mother who leaves her home, into a message of freedom in the song that it sings: "Love is not held in the captivity of expectation, like the birds, it is free to go as it chooses."
